最小二乘法在多项式拟合中的应用研究
版权申诉
185 浏览量
更新于2024-10-08
收藏 1KB RAR 举报
资源摘要信息:"zuixiaoercheng.rar" 是一个关于 "多项式拟合" 和 "最小二乘法" 的压缩包文件。该文件包含 "zuixiaoercheng.txt" 和 "***.txt" 两个文本文件。尽管 "***.txt" 的具体内容未知,但基于标题和描述,我们可以推断该压缩包主要讨论了利用最小二乘法来求解多项式拟合的问题。
多项式拟合是数学中的一种技术,通过选择一个适当的多项式函数来逼近一组数据点。在许多科学和工程问题中,我们有一组观测数据点,但没有表示这些点之间关系的解析公式。通过多项式拟合,我们能用一个多项式曲线来近似这些点,以揭示数据的趋势或者为进一步的数据处理提供基础。
最小二乘法是一种数学优化技术,它通过最小化误差的平方和来寻找数据的最佳函数匹配。在多项式拟合的背景下,最小二乘法的目标是找到一个多项式,使得该多项式预测的值与实际观测值之间的差的平方和达到最小。最小二乘法是一种非常强大的工具,因为它对异常值具有鲁棒性,并且在许多情况下,可以使拟合误差的分布接近正态分布。
为了使用最小二乘法求拟合多项式,通常需要以下几个步骤:
1. 确定多项式的阶数:多项式的阶数决定了多项式的复杂程度。阶数越高,多项式曲线越能精确地通过更多的数据点。然而,过高的阶数可能会导致过拟合,即多项式捕捉了数据中的随机噪声而非其内在结构。
2. 构建设计矩阵:在最小二乘法中,设计矩阵是一个至关重要的概念,它由数据点的独立变量(通常是时间或者空间坐标)组成。每行代表一个数据点,每列代表一个独立变量的幂次,通常从0次幂开始,一直到多项式的最高阶次。
3. 构建观测向量:观测向量包含了所有的因变量值,即对应于设计矩阵中每行的数据点的观测值。
4. 计算多项式系数:这是最小二乘法的核心计算步骤,通过求解正规方程组来获得多项式系数。正规方程组是由设计矩阵的转置矩阵乘以设计矩阵,再乘以系数向量等于设计矩阵的转置乘以观测向量来定义的。
5. 验证拟合效果:一旦多项式系数被计算出来,就可以用该多项式来预测新的数据点,并与实际数据进行比较。计算残差、确定系数的置信区间以及进行各种统计检验都是评估拟合效果的常用方法。
此外,使用最小二乘法进行多项式拟合时,还可以借助各种数值计算软件或编程语言(如MATLAB、Python、R、Mathematica等)的内置函数或库来简化计算过程。这些工具通常提供了丰富的函数来处理设计矩阵、计算系数、绘制拟合曲线等功能,极大地提高了工作效率。
在实际应用中,多项式拟合和最小二乘法不仅限于科学研究,还广泛应用于工程、经济、社会科学等多个领域,是数据分析和数学建模中不可或缺的技能。通过本压缩包中的相关文件,用户可以深入理解多项式拟合的基本原理和最小二乘法的具体应用,从而掌握利用这些技术解决实际问题的能力。
2021-10-03 上传
2022-07-15 上传
2022-09-24 上传
2022-07-15 上传
2022-09-24 上传
2022-09-14 上传
2022-09-23 上传
APei
- 粉丝: 81
- 资源: 1万+
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录